Tux is the oldest cat at Tabby’s Place. He first came to us a decade ago, at the “youthful” age of thirteen. Although he’d survived a hoarding situation, Tux was excited for his new beginning and welcomed each day like the best day of his life.
At twenty-three, Tux is still full of affection and optimism. He’s acquired numerous medical conditions over the years, including heart and kidney disease, but he lives to love … and he loves everyone. He relishes his role as “Grandpa Tux,” comforting shy kittens and helping them to trust that life can be beautiful.
Meanwhile, teenage Ruchi is a huggable hero. While living outdoors, this gentle soul was attacked by dogs, leaving him with permanent injuries. But there was a silver lining for our silver senior. His trauma led to Tabby’s Place, where he has been adored ever since.
Ruchi is one of the most tenderhearted, empathetic cats we have ever met. When you pick him up, he hugs back, as if to say, “I love you, too!” Ruchi lives with diabetes as well as a rare condition called acromegaly, but he has everything he needs to thrive.
